f6ddf8d
From 8d072483ffff3a4e752c35811fb562f61d206f68 Mon Sep 17 00:00:00 2001
f6ddf8d
From: Adam Williamson <awilliam@redhat.com>
f6ddf8d
Date: Fri, 22 Apr 2016 14:54:09 -0700
f6ddf8d
Subject: [PATCH] handle new freerdp pkgconfig name
f6ddf8d
f6ddf8d
freerdp has now changed its pkgconfig name to 'freerdp2' -
f6ddf8d
https://github.com/FreeRDP/FreeRDP/commit/6fa36081 . Assuming
f6ddf8d
we can build against both 1 and 2, we should handle both names.
f6ddf8d
---
f6ddf8d
 configure.ac | 6 +++++-
f6ddf8d
 1 file changed, 5 insertions(+), 1 deletion(-)
f6ddf8d
f6ddf8d
diff --git a/configure.ac b/configure.ac
f6ddf8d
index 585c016..362951d 100644
f6ddf8d
--- a/configure.ac
f6ddf8d
+++ b/configure.ac
f6ddf8d
@@ -59,6 +59,7 @@ AM_CONDITIONAL([VINAGRE_ENABLE_SSH], [test "x$have_ssh" = "xyes"])
f6ddf8d
 
f6ddf8d
 # Whether to enable support for RDP.
f6ddf8d
 RDP_DEPS="freerdp x11"
f6ddf8d
+RDP_2_DEPS="freerdp2 x11"
f6ddf8d
 AC_ARG_ENABLE([rdp],
f6ddf8d
   [AS_HELP_STRING([--disable-rdp],
f6ddf8d
     [Disable Remote Desktop Protocol (RDP) support])])
f6ddf8d
@@ -68,7 +69,10 @@ AS_IF([test "x$enable_rdp" != "xno"],
f6ddf8d
     [have_rdp=yes
f6ddf8d
      PKG_CHECK_EXISTS(freerdp >= 1.1,
f6ddf8d
        [AC_DEFINE([HAVE_FREERDP_1_1], [1], [FreeRDP is of version 1.1 or newer])], [])],
f6ddf8d
-    [have_rdp=no])],
f6ddf8d
+    [PKG_CHECK_EXISTS([$RDP_2_DEPS],
f6ddf8d
+       [have_rdp=yes
f6ddf8d
+        RDP_DEPS=$RDP_2_DEPS
f6ddf8d
+        AC_DEFINE([HAVE_FREERDP_1_1], [1], [FreeRDP is of version 1.1 or newer])], [have_rdp=no])])],
f6ddf8d
   [have_rdp=no])
f6ddf8d
 
f6ddf8d
 AS_IF([test "x$have_rdp" = "xyes"],
f6ddf8d
-- 
f6ddf8d
2.7.3
f6ddf8d